106 /**
107 * @brief Windows Bitmap File Header structure
108 */
109#pragma pack(push,1)
110 typedef struct
111 {
112 /** the magic number used to identify the BMP file */
113 uint8_t bfType[2];
114 /** the size of the BMP file in bytes */
115 uint32_t bfSize;
116 /** reserved */
117 uint32_t bfReserved;
118 /** the offset of the byte where the bitmap data can be found */
119 uint32_t bfOffBits;
120 } BITMAP_FILEHEADER;
121#pragma pack(pop)
122
123 /**
124 * @brief Windows Bitmap Info Header structure
125 */
126#pragma pack(push,1)
127 typedef struct
128 {
129 /** the size of this header (40 bytes) */
130 uint32_t biSize;
131 /** the bitmap width in pixels (signed integer) */
132 int32_t biWidth;
133 /** the bitmap height in pixels (signed integer) */
134 int32_t biHeight;
135 /** the number of color planes being used. Must be set to 1 */
136 uint16_t biPlanes;
137 /** the number of bits per pixel, which is the color depth of the image */
138 uint16_t biBitCount;
139 /** the compression method being used */
140 uint32_t biCompression;
141 /** the image size */
142 uint32_t biSizeImage;
143 /** the horizontal resolution of the image (pixel per meter) */
144 int32_t biXPelsPerMeter;
145 /** the vertical resolution of the image (pixel per meter) */
146 int32_t biYPelsPerMeter;
147 /** the number of colors in the color palette, or 0 to default to 2^n */
148 uint32_t biClrUsed;
149 /** the number of important colors used, or 0 when every color is
150 * important; generally ignored. */
151 uint32_t biClrImportant;
152 } BITMAP_INFOHEADER;
153#pragma pack(pop)
